"Hold up the train. Ammunition ship afire in harbour making for Pier 6 and will explode. Guess this will be my last message. Good-bye boys."

Vincent Coleman saved 300 lives with a telegram just before the Halifax Explosion.

Mount Olivet Cemetery, Halifax
